Is Stromanthe Toxic to Cats & Dogs?

Stromanthe

📷 Rosario · CC BY 4.0 · GBIF/iNaturalist

Stromanthe is generally safe for cats and dogs.
Severity : Non-toxic
Who Safety
🐱 CatsSafe
🐶 DogsSafe
🧑 HumansSafe

Which Stromanthe plants does this cover?

This applies across the Stromanthe genus (22 species in our database), including: Stromanthe angustifolia, Stromanthe bahiensis, Stromanthe boliviana, Stromanthe confusa, Stromanthe glabra, Stromanthe guapilesensis, Stromanthe hjalmarssonii, Stromanthe idroboi, Stromanthe jacquinii, Stromanthe macrochlamys, Stromanthe palustris, Stromanthe papillosa….
